Address 0 PPC

PTSeVpbBTtEPhHBE3f8Tdjkct9gkWS3ZYb

Confirmed

Total Received631.387737 PPC
Total Sent631.387737 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PTSeVpbBTtEPhHBE3f8Tdjkct9gkWS3ZYb631.387737 PPC
Fee: 0.02 PPC
524729 Confirmations631.367737 PPC
PTSeVpbBTtEPhHBE3f8Tdjkct9gkWS3ZYb631.387737 PPC
PLKFK2Ss9i7yjTs4Vuk8J8oy6pQh9zKsNC700 PPC
Fee: 0.02 PPC
525298 Confirmations1331.387737 PPC